Intern Responsibilities
A primary responsibility of all interns is responding to messages/requests from CDG Community through emails and social media. All interns spend time responding to the questions asked shared through these platforms.
Additionally, interns may work in some of the following areas:
Multichannel support
- Plan, write, and schedule all the content we share on Twitter, Facebook, and LinkedIn each week.
- Update and write https://www.worldcdg.org/ content
- Identify topics of interest for our community and write content for our Newsletter
Supporter Engagement
- Partnerships and collaborators (identification and maintenance)
- Event planning support
Office Administration
- Supporter mail
Interns may also have opportunities to represent WCDGO at events, such as awareness congresses, trainings, and so forth.
Requirements
We’re looking for people who are flexible, creative, hardworking, and have a heart for the issues we speak to. You might be a good fit for our intern program if you:
- Are at least 18 years old (by the application deadline)
- Have excellent written and oral communication skills, computer literacy, and thorough knowledge of the Internet
- Knowledge and familiarity with the use of databases/excel
- Work well both independently and as part of a community
- Manage and prioritize multiple projects simultaneously
Kindly note that shortlisted applicants will be interviewed by members of our Team.

Details
We have three intern terms: Fall, Spring, and Summer. Our interns work remotely or at the headquarters of the CDG & Allies PPAIN, from Monday through Friday, from 9 AM to 5 PM, or 40 hours a week. (Occasional weekend hours may be necessary). The internship is unpaid. Specific start and end dates for upcoming terms are listed below. All dates subject to change before term.
